The Revised Edition of Suzuki Violin Book 7
The revised edition features new engravings, updated bowings, fingerings, and piano accompaniments. Edited by the International Violin Committee, it offers enhanced readability and improved musical guidance for students.
Key Changes and Improvements in the Latest Version
The revised edition of Suzuki Violin Book 7 includes new engravings in a 9×12 format for better readability. It features updated bowings, fingerings, and piano accompaniments edited by the International Violin Committee. Additional exercises and insights for teachers have been added to enhance learning. The CD recording by William Preucil, Concertmaster of the Cleveland Orchestra, provides high-quality accompaniments. These changes ensure a more comprehensive and polished learning experience, aligning with the Suzuki Method’s emphasis on nurturing talent through refined instruction and musical excellence.
